New York Jets player robbed at gunpoint near New Jersey home after being followed from NYC: report

A New York Jets player was one of two people robbed at gunpoint in the suburbs of New Jersey last weekend in what police say was a targeted heist, according to a report.

Authorities are now on the hunt for the armed hooligans who allegedly followed the couple more than 30 miles from Manhattan to a home in the Windmill Pond community before the terrifying holdup Saturday morning, the Morristown Department of Public Safety said on Facebook. 

Police responded to the quiet Morristown community around 8 a.m. after receiving several reports from neighbors of an alleged armed robbery.

A neighbor told NBC 4 New York that one of the victims is an NFL player for the Jets.

A witness reported seeing three men carrying guns get out of a dark-colored SUV and rob two people in a second vehicle at gunpoint, police said. 

“To be honest, I cannot make sense of what happened,” a witness, who chose to remain anonymous, told the outlet.

“I saw them take something from the garage – I was thinking ‘Oh my God, this is a robbery.”

It remains unclear which Jets player was allegedly robbed.

The alleged thieves made off with money and other valuables before fleeing the scene, police said, ᴀssuring the incident was an isolated matter.

No injuries were reported.

The incident remains under investigation, though no arrests have been made. 

“You have high-profile people that get targeted as they go out into the city and otherwise,” a neighbor told the outlet. 

“It’s disconcerting but there’s really nothing we can do about it. You just have to hope it doesn’t happen again.”

The Morristown Department of Public Safety and Morris County Prosecutors Office did not immediately respond to The Post’s request for comment.
